Verdict

Fanzio was a game winner at Newcastle in January, and in all honesty has run as well as could be expected in stronger races at Haydock and Newbury since. He is one for the short-list for the places but the Gordon Elliott-trained RAKHINE STATE is two-years his senior at the age of six, and also has relatively strong form in the book. With rain forecast (will suit) a replication of either of his last two efforts at Clonmel or Leopardstown should be enough to take this race. The hurdling newcomers Falmouth Light and Gripper are worth keeping an eye upon for the future.
